Jo Marie Rose spots the Rose Harbor Inn and knows instantly this place will bring her the peace she desperately needs. She opens her doors to guests who carry their own burdens. Joshua Weaver returns to Cedar Cove to tend his dying stepfather. The two men have clashed for years, but Joshua discovers that old wounds can heal and unexpected love might grow from forgiveness. Abby Kinkaid fled Cedar Cove two decades ago after a terrible accident shattered her world. Now she faces her past as she rebuilds connections with family and friends. Both guests must decide whether to cling to old pain or step toward new possibilities. Jo Marie watches over them all, hoping the inn that promises to heal her own heart can work the same magic for others.
